Output 63fb124dae083818ff00bf16d594c3bdbc7cb2a6e18086857b5008051035738a:3

value
651
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 dc94557c38e38261e94a7453890606666a187633 OP_EQUALVERIFY OP_CHECKSIG
address
1M7KMdEAzAC9A14hsJPym5Y7HHJw1a5vfd
transaction
63fb124dae083818ff00bf16d594c3bdbc7cb2a6e18086857b5008051035738a
spent
true